         <title>1. Science and technology</title>
         <author>170177</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/170851/zxryc5if20b3/wish/156596424</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div><strong>Technology: </strong>Is mostly about making and developing things that people find useful such as bicycles, diesel engines, satellite television and hang-gliders.<br><strong>Science:</strong> Is about discovery. Scientists are people that are curious about how the world works. They as What, Why, Where, how questions like that. Science is about curiosity and finding out what's going on. It is important part of how humans find the truth about things. Science is not just about learning facts. As well as asking questions, scientists have a particular way of getting answers. This is called<strong> the scientific method.</strong></div>]]></description>

         <title>How to use a Bunsen Burner</title>
         <author>170851</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/170851/zxryc5if20b3/wish/156596749</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>1. Get Bunsen Burner, tripod, tile, and matches or strikers.<br>2. Put the Bunsen Burner on the tile.<br>3. Plug the tube of the Bunsen Burner into the gas outlet in the wall, MAKE SURE THAT IT IS PLUGGED IN PROPERLY, or gas might go everywhere, and that might create a explosion when you try to light it.<br>4. Make sure that the hole is closed by the collar.<br>5. Get the matches or strikers ready, and open the gas outlet. Then, as quick as you can, light the match above the mouth(or strike the strikers above the mouth). This should create a flame.<br>6. If you want to make the flame hotter,&nbsp; pull down the collar to expose the air hole.<br>7. To turn it off, close the air hole and close the gas valve. Then put away all equipment.</div>]]></description>

         <title>Science Equipment &amp; Their Purposes</title>
         <author>170177</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/170851/zxryc5if20b3/wish/156596836</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>1. The <strong>funnel </strong>is for <strong>holding filter paper</strong> when filtering a liquid or fluid.<br>2. The <strong>conical flask </strong>is for chemical reactions with <strong>larger amounts of liquid.</strong><br>3. The <strong>test tube </strong>is for chemical reactions with <strong>small amounts of liquid.<br></strong>4. The <strong>Bunsen Burner </strong>&nbsp;is to <strong>produce a flame and heat things.</strong> <br>5. A <strong>measuring cylinder </strong>&nbsp;is for <strong>accurately measuring the volume of a liquid. <br></strong>6. A <strong>beaker </strong>is to <strong>hold a large amount of liquid.&nbsp;</strong></div>]]></description>

         <title>Fair test</title>
         <author>171773</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/170851/zxryc5if20b3/wish/156597402</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<ul><li>Independent variable is what you change or controlled in a science experiment.</li><li>Dependent variable is what you what you observe and measure in a science experiment.</li><li>Control variable is what you keep the same in a science experiment.&nbsp;</li><li>In each fair test you can only change one factor at a time and keep all the other conditions the same.</li><li>When doing an experiment make sure to repeats the trial for a few times to make sure the results is correct.</li></ul><div><br></div>]]></description>

         <title>Stages of an Experiment</title>
         <author>170177</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/170851/zxryc5if20b3/wish/156598601</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>When doing an experiment, start off with a <strong>hypothesis </strong>and state what you think will happen through the experiment. Begin the <strong>experiment </strong>and make <strong>observations </strong>and write them down on a <strong>recording table</strong> for example. Once the <strong>result </strong>has been found out, make a <strong>conclusion </strong>about what the results tell you about your hypothesis and add notes about <strong>what went well</strong> and <strong>what could be improved</strong>.&nbsp;</div>]]></description>
